I've only made a few R/D longbows (all tri-lams) and I'm no expert, so take this with a few grains of salt.  Lately I'm leaning more toward less deflex and more reflex for that type of profile.  The form I made is 1 1/2" deep at the deflex part.  I'm thinking about building it up so it's only 3/4" for the next one I make.  Here's my form and the last tri-lam I made with it.  The bow is hickory backed osage with a cherry core, 66" long.

I made a recurve form with way, way too much deflex in it.  Since then, I've gone to putting just a little deflex in recurves.  I just filled in my form with a couple of blocks.

Maybe.  It's kind of a guessing game.  My take on it is you just don't want to put too much deflex into it.  IMHO you'll have a snappier shooting bow if the shape of your form will make a bow with the tips a bit in front of the handle after it's shot in.  But I'm still learnin' here, too.  :)  Good luck on your bow!

Mine is just a deflex caul, I pegged it with 3/8 dowels to use with inner tube rubber bands. I have found that a good quality twine woven in an X pattern seems to work as well. But, I'm a noob.
